I can ask about and talk about classes in school and provide some facts/opinions about them. I can correctly spell and recite all Spanish Personal Pronouns (I, you, he, she, we, you all, they). I can correctly use all forms of SER in the present tense. I can correctly use adjectives in the singular and plural form with any given person/object. I can ask how many of something there is and answer how many of something there is using the word Hay. I can correctly use articles (the, a, an, some) in the singular and plural forms with any given person/object. I can correctly use the words some, any, a lot of/many, few, and same with any given person or object.

Tengo – I have No tengo – I dont have

(no) me gusta – I (dont) like (no) me gustan – I (dont) like E.g. Me gusta el pato. Me gustan los patos.
